A free-base porphyrin carrying two hexabenzocoronene (HBC) substituents in a trans arrangement and its zinc complex have been prepared. The compounds were characterized extensively and found to form tricationic dimers in the gas phase. X-ray crystallography confirms for the zinc complex a profound p-stacking of the HBC moieties. In contrast, the free-base porphyrin incarcerates n-heptane which essentially prevents p-stacking. Upon excitation of the HBC substituents, efficient energy transfer to the central porphyrin is observed.
